National Savings Schemes (CDNS)
Guides explain selected schemes offered by the Central Directorate of National Savings, including eligibility, payout structure and tax treatment. Time-sensitive rates link back to the official National Savings publication and may remain at the last verified value between reviews.
Mutual Funds (SECP-regulated)
Guides explain fund categories, risk labels, fees and account-opening checks for Islamic and conventional funds. MUFAP data collection can be unavailable or stale; the site reports the source date instead of treating an old return as current or ranking funds as suitable.
Pakistan Stock Exchange data
The site publishes dated market snapshots and a mechanical dividend-yield dataset. A high yield can reflect a falling price, a special payout or stale inputs, so the sort is a research starting point rather than a list of suitable stocks.
